Offscreen (1997-1999) After the expiration of Phylice Ghetta (1992) and Few More Licks (1996) the logical next step for Pim and Hans Thiemens was to skip the drumcomputer and to form a new (super)band, again with Henk Spies soprano and two new extraordinay musicians: Ad Menke on drums and Françoise Vaal leadvocals and lyrics. It resulted in de demo-cd Brandnew. But after fifteen months of rehearsing it all stopped because of the illness of Ad. The band waited for almost a year, but Ad couldn't play again. So the band tried a new drummer, Baukje Westerlaken, but the vibes between Baukje and Hans were no good, so the band stopped without a performance at the and of 1999. What a waste of talent and possibilities...! After that Pim split his musical career: He went on as a live-performer with the music of his early roots Robin Trower and Jimi Hendrix with conventional rock-coverbands (Three Of A Kind, Colourize, Robin and the Badmen) and went on with Hans as a studioband (W2Warthog) to record old Phylice Ghetta and Offscreen material in addition with new pieces in their typical style of irregular time signature.
